Today we're going to explore the fascinating world of one-line diagram symbols used in photovoltaic (PV) system design. One-line diagrams are crucial visual tools that represent how solar components interact and the energy flow within a solar power system. In three line diagram, you need to clearly show the wiring between each PV system components, no matter whether it is DC or AC side of the wiring. In single phase system, you have to show PV+, PV-, PV-G, L1, L2, N, AC Ground connections. In the 3-phase system, you have to show PV+, PV-, PV-G, L1, L2, L3, N, AC Ground connections.

A solar power plant single line diagram is a simplified representation of a solar power plant's electrical system. It shows how all the components of the system are interconnected and the flow of electrical power in the plant. Understanding the components of a single line diagram is essential for designing and maintaining a solar power plant.
